HISTORY
Jonathan Battle was one of the youngest intelligence officers in U.S. history. Injured in the final days of World War I, he refused to retire. Instead, he dedicated his life to ensuring that the Great War would truly be “the war to end all wars.” After years of private study and government-backed experimentation, he developed the Luceflyer, a personal aerial propulsion system. He used it to become Captain Battle, an airborne avenger striking against tyranny and injustice.
During the rise of fascism in Europe, Captain Battle operated behind enemy lines, leading daring raids, conducting solo rescue operations, and dismantling experimental super-weapons. His sidekicks—young warriors Hale, Kane, and his son, Captain Battle Jr.—joined him in global missions to disrupt Axis-aligned operations. Though aging, Battle remains a legend of the Golden Age and is rumored to advise covert global peacekeeping operations still. After the war, Jonathan was accidentally teleported to the 21st Century. In the 21st Century, he joined the Federal Bureau of Investigation and was assigned to Peaksville, MO.
POWERS & ABILITIES
Captain Battle possesses no superhuman powers, but his peak physical conditioning, unshakable will, and brilliant tactical mind make him one of the most formidable non-powered heroes of his era.
He is a master strategist, fluent in several languages, and a combat-tested expert in espionage, hand-to-hand combat, and guerrilla warfare. His inventions—often well ahead of their time—include the Luceflyer (jetpack), Curvoscope (vision beyond walls), and anti-fascist tech weapons like the Electro-Shock Gauntlets.
Captain Battle also served as an instructor to multiple Allied operatives during and after WWII, pioneering techniques in asymmetric warfare and resistance organizing.
WEAPONS & PARAPHERNALIA
Luceflyer: Jetpack enabling flight and rapid movement across battlefields.
Curvoscope: A Portable periscope allowing vision through and around obstructions.
Electro-Shock Gauntlets: Electrified melee gloves for disabling opponents.
Custom .45 caliber pistols (dual-wield capable)
Encrypted field communicator (developed in conjunction with Allied tech forces)
Modified M1 carbine with integrated micro-scope
Vintage combat knife engraved with family crest
